Vulnerability details

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to compromise the target system.

The vulnerability exists due to the affected application does not adequately enforce appropriate authorization on all restricted URLs, scripts, or files. A remote attacker can send a specially crafted packet to update the “notes” section on the home page of the web interface.


Affected software

LNL-X2210
LNL-X2220
LNL-X3300
LNL-X4420
LNL-4420
S2-LP-1501
S2-LP-4502
S2-LP-2500
S2-LP-1502

How to mitigate CVE-2022-31485

Install updates from vendor's website.

LNL-X2210 - update to 1.29
LNL-X2220 - update to 1.29
LNL-X3300 - update to 1.29
LNL-X4420 - update to 1.29
LNL-4420 - update to 1.29
S2-LP-1501 - update to 1.29
S2-LP-4502 - update to 1.29
S2-LP-2500 - update to 1.29
S2-LP-1502 - update to 1.29
